A lovely companion variety to our Cabernet Sauvignon, Syrah has

quickly become a local favorite, with its deep pigmentation and

attractive, berry-fruit intensity. With many viticultural selections

of Syrah to choose from, we’ve focused our winemaking upon the

Australian Shiraz clone of this special variety, known for its intense

spice and broad, supple fruit qualities on the palate. This intensely

flavored wine is barrel aged in various types of European oak cooperage

for up to 22 months to further enhance its flavor profile and

build structure for additional longevity. As flavors of smoky, toasted

oak and vanilla merge into the wine during cellaring, our Syrah

evolves into a unique and deliciously fruit-driven wine with both

an ultra-ripe character and a subtle finesse.

Zinfandel Wine Information

This lively, tangy Zin opens with cherry-vanilla spice aromas that lead to zesty, briar-berry falvors. As the wine evolves in the glass, herbal hints emerge from the fruit aromas. In keeping with our winemaking style, the wine displays a rustic note of dusty, dried cherry on the mid-palate and the wine has a delicious white pepper note on the finish.

79% Zinfandel, 7% Petite Syrah, 7% Tempranillo, 7% Counoise
